Two local companies are revving up a home study program to help Harley owners get intimate with their bikes.

They may even help the Harley-Davidson Motor Co. recruit new technicians.

Clinton Education Group of Phoenix is working with Harley-Davidson Motor Co. of Wisconsin to design the "Fundamentals" program. Rossi Partners of Phoenix will provide marketing.

The first part of the program will include a video and an 18-module course on the basics of Harley-Davidson motorcycle mechanics. Module topics include late-model identification and basic electrical service. Other parts will follow.
